How Starting Your Day With Coffee or Water May Be Affecting How Your Body Feels.

Waking up with a stiff, achy back that continues throughout the day is something many people deal with and find not enjoyable.
With so many factors to consider regarding why you feel that way, from the position you sleep in, the type of pillow you have, and the current mattress you are lying on. What if it could be as simple as the first thing you are consuming in the morning?
Here are some things to consider about how your body feels right when you wake up and why starting off your day with the right fluids could make a difference:

💧 Throughout the night, you naturally become dehydrated.

On average, we lose about 20-30 ounces of water a night just through breathing, sweating, and going to the restroom, which is about the size of a large water bottle. We know that mild dehydration can contribute to your body feeling fatigued, muscles feeling tight, and experiencing more cramps.
You are also lying in one position for hours, which causes your joints, muscles, and other structures to feel like they are stiff. This may be why it takes about 15-30 minutes of moving around first thing in the morning to loosen up.

☕ So how does drinking water or coffee play a role in this?

If the first thing you consume in the morning is coffee, you may actually be delaying your body’s hydration needs and might even be dehydrating your body in some cases.
Although coffee is about 99% water, the caffeine in it is considered a mild diuretic. This means it tells your body to produce more urine, which can slightly increase fluid loss, making you more dehydrated after a night of sleep where you have already lost some fluids naturally.
This does not mean coffee is bad because I would not be able to live without it. We just need to coordinate your body’s hydration needs a little better.

⏰ Here is a schedule that you can try to see if you notice a difference in how your body feels in the morning:

💧 Consume about 8-16 oz of water right when you wake up in the morning.
🚶 Take 5-10 minutes to do some walking or a light stretching routine.
☕ Enjoy your first cup of coffee about an hour after you wake up.
Will this magically cure your back pain? Probably not.
But will small, simple habits like these that are done on a daily basis help your body feel better as you start your day? Absolutely!
